Protecting Data Privacy In Cyber Security

In today’s digital age, data has become one of the most valuable assets for individuals and organizations alike. From personal information such as social security numbers and credit card details to sensitive corporate data like trade secrets and financial records, the information stored and transmitted online is constantly at risk of being compromised by cyber criminals. As a result, ensuring data privacy has become a top priority for cybersecurity professionals around the world.

data privacy in cyber security refers to the measures taken to protect sensitive information from unauthorized access, disclosure, alteration, or destruction. It encompasses a wide range of practices and technologies designed to safeguard data both at rest and in transit, including encryption, access controls, data masking, and monitoring tools. By implementing robust data privacy measures, organizations can minimize the risk of data breaches and other cyber threats that could have severe consequences for their reputation, financial stability, and legal compliance.

Data privacy regulations such as the General Data Protection Regulation (GDPR) in the European Union and the California Consumer Privacy Act (CCPA) in the United States have also played a key role in shaping the landscape of data privacy in cyber security. These regulations impose strict requirements on how organizations collect, store, and process personal data, as well as penalties for non-compliance. By ensuring that their data privacy practices align with these regulations, organizations can avoid costly fines and maintain the trust of their customers.

To effectively protect data privacy in cyber security, organizations must take a holistic approach that encompasses both technical and non-technical measures. This includes implementing encryption technologies to protect data in transit and at rest, deploying access controls to limit who can access sensitive information, and monitoring tools to detect and respond to security incidents in real-time. In addition, organizations must also educate their employees about the importance of data privacy and provide regular training on best practices for safeguarding sensitive information.
